What companies run services between Rome, Italy and Dragoni, Campania, Italy?
Gruppo Di Maio operates a bus from Roma, Autostazione Tiburtina to Dragoni 3 times a week. Tickets cost €14–20 and the journey takes 2h 5m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Roma Termini to Dragoni via Caserta in around 3h 5m.
